Output 4e53b0301581fbb6b89ee823842785297d321cf5cf6d71db56bc7eff97a81f08:1

value
265658
script pubkey
OP_0 OP_PUSHBYTES_20 d0ddf53d3b76818308a03ce5254c2f3810619e8c
address
bc1q6rwl20fmw6qcxz9q8njj2np08qgxr85vy8u4uj
transaction
4e53b0301581fbb6b89ee823842785297d321cf5cf6d71db56bc7eff97a81f08
confirmations
149732
spent
true